Moscow police general arrested in fuel theft scandal
Authorities in the Moscow region have arrested a high-ranking police official and several executives from a major gas station network for the large-scale theft of fuel intended for law enforcement vehicles.
The investigation led to the arrest of Major General Sergei Malkov, deputy head of a regional department of the Ministry of Internal Affairs, and Igor Martyshov, chairman of the board of EuroTrans, a network managing 57 service stations. Other detainees include Colonel Alexei Suyarov and Lieutenant Colonel Anna Levina.
Prosecutors allege that the stolen fuel was diverted and sold illegally. The seven suspects face charges of large-scale embezzlement, which carries a maximum sentence of 10 years in prison. Following the news, shares of EuroTrans fell by 6% on the Moscow Exchange.
